Category: Class 7 worksheets

Class 7 Relative Pronouns Worksheet

Complete the following sentences using appropriate relative pronouns. 1. I have never met the people ………………. live downstairs. a) who b) that c) Either could be used here 2. He has got a job...

Punctuation Worksheet

We use punctuation marks to make our writing easier to understand. There are several punctuation marks in English. The comma The comma is used to separate similar items in a list. Note that no...

Present Perfect Tense Worksheet For Class 7

Complete the following sentences using appropriate present perfect tense form. 1. I ……………….. the job. (finish) 2. He ………………… from work yet. (not return) 3. Have you ……………….. your breakfast? (have) 4. You …………………....

Present Perfect Tense Worksheet For Class 7

Complete the following sentences using appropriate present perfect tense forms. 1. I ………………………. a ghost. (never see) 2. ………………… you ever ………………….. to Australia? (be) 3. I ………………… him for a long time. (know)...

Passive Voice Worksheet

Complete the following sentences using appropriate passive verb forms. Choose your answer from the given options. 1. We were ——————————— by the police inspector. a) questioning b) questioned c) either could be used here...

Passive Voice Worksheet For Class 7

This passive voice worksheet tests your understanding of passive verb forms. Complete the following sentences using appropriate passive verb forms. 1. The gangster ——————– by the police. a) has arrested b) has been arrested...

Enough Grammar Worksheet

Notes on the correct use of enough When enough modifies an adjective or adverb, it normally comes after the adjective/adverb. She is old enough to know better. (NOT She is enough old to know...

Conjunctions Worksheet For Class 7

Conjunctions are words used to join two clauses or phrases together. Besides joining two clauses conjunctions also show how the meanings of the two clauses are related. Answer choices are not given but you...